Subject:      Event-VWCA Convention-Rockford, IL

VWers:

The 1996 Volkswagen Club of America national convention is being held in Rockford, Illinois starting today. They are billing it as Un-conventional because they are inviting VW folk who are not members of VWCA to join them for a picnic and Show'n'Shine on Sunday July 21 at Alpine Park in Rockford. To encourage participation, there is only a small $3 donation if you wish to be "show" which also allows you to "vote" in the various classes.

I admit I don't know all the details. From what I gather 8:00-11:00 a.m. will be register time and some awards will be given out shortly after noon. I plan to get there mid-morning and leave early afternoon, just to show my face and my '67 Deluxe and meet some fellow VW-enthusiasts. This is a family-oriented show which is not a "swap meet" and not a beerfest. Alpine Park does not allow vendors or alcohol.

So...if you will be or can be in the area of Rockford this weekend stop by. For NEATO or LiMBO members, I am listed in the TTT and have space if you wish to camp in the midst of cornfields. I have a 3-acre farmette about 30 miles from Alpine Park, in DeKalb, Illinois.
